@namespace url(http://www.w3.org/1999/xhtml);
@-moz-document domain("b.hatena.ne.jp") {

#ad,
.ad-line,
#sidebar,
.message{
display:none;
}

#main{
float:none !important;
}

#container {
padding: 10px !important;
}

#main ul.hotentry li blockquote {
max-width:none !important;
}


/* Opera */
/*
ul.hotentry li:nth-child(2n-1) {background:#eee;}
ul.hotentry li:nth-child(2n-1):hover  {background-color:#f1f2c4;}
ul.hotentry li:nth-child(2n):hover{background-color:#ffffc0;}
*/

/* firefox */
ul.hotentry > li{background:#fff;}
ul.hotentry > li+li{background:#efefef;}
ul.hotentry > li+li+li{background:#fff;}
ul.hotentry > li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#efefef;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#fff;}
ul.hotentry > li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li+li{background:#efefef;}

ul.hotentry > li:hover{background:#fef !important;}

/* number */
.curvebox-body { counter-reset: result !important; }
h3 > a[href^="http://"]:before,
h3 > a[href^="https://"]:before {
content: counter(result) ". " !important;
counter-increment:result !important;
}

#main ul.hotentry li {
margin-bottom:0 !important;
padding-top:0.5em !important;
padding-bottom:0.5em !important;
}

}